1. Assuming that finding a high-potential service available for sale is a part-time task

Finding a business up for sale can take 12 to 24 months. Stats reveal that before finally authorizing the share acquisition contract, you will have considered over 100 intros, done preliminary due diligence on 15 targets, and also authorized 2 to 4 letters of intent.

Discovering a firm is an emotional rollercoaster and also several prospective entrepreneurs quit the search since:

1. They did not ask the essential personal inquiries: Do I really want to do this? Does my partner support me? Do I intend to take the monetary threat?

2. They did not devote enough time to the search as they were still focused on their previous/ present work

3. They never ever clearly defined what kind of business would t their individual professional le as well as, consequently, did not end up on the radar of brokers

Prospective entrepreneurs wanting to acquire a firm come to be impatient. Look out for the ‘entrepreneur in warmth’: after a lengthy search process, you have a tendency to come to be biased and neglect some warning signs when examining a business offer for sale.

It’s far better to have no deal than a bad deal!

4. Doing due persistance from behind your desk

When you conduct due diligence, you should serve as a genuine investigator and also accumulate information using various information resources including monetary accounts, annual reports, (former) staff members, market experts, distributors, (former) clients, capitalists, and also competitors. It’s clear you will certainly need to go out into the field to collect this information to validate or deny your assumptions (e.g. Sustainability of the profit margin).

3. Always Proceed With Caution
” When marketing a service to a competitor, observe the following caution:

As quickly as a competitor, or the worker of a rival, suggests passion in an organization purchase, proceed with caution. Those within the very same company or market might be using the premise of a business purchase mostly to get more information about the internal operations of business. Don’t divulge information also swiftly.

10. Make certain You’re The One Driving
“One of the most essential thing in any type of deal is to take control of the process to ensure that you are the one ‘driving the bus’ and also establishing the pace and tone of diligence, settlements, on-site conferences, and so on. This is particularly true when you are throughout the table from a rival since there are usually extremely sensitive factors to consider such as intellectual property, trade secrets, and also proprietary innovations that are usually very guarded. Purchasers deserve to ‘have a look under the hood’ prior to authorizing a purchase agreement, however you want to ensure that it takes place on your terms and also under the appropriate circumstances.
